Trilight was proud to participate in the Foundation for Rural Service Youth Tour in Washington, D.C.—a unique opportunity that brings high school students from across rural America together to learn about the telecommunications industry and the role of broadband in connecting communities.

Trilight Customer Care Manager, Jaleesa Carter, joined Jefferson County High School students Dante Houston and Ava Shrader as they explored our nation’s capital, connected with peers from across the country, and gained insight into how technology and policy shape rural connectivity.
